, iielyfg s :'.- .fl Followinga new pattern this year, Northeast required modern problems for all senior high students. Teachers for the course were MRS, HELEN KRAUSE KTOP RIGHTQ for the seniors, ELMER SCHICK fCENTERj for the juniors and MRS, BERYL BOWLIN KBOTTOM RIGHTJ for the sophomores. The course included two hours of problems each week alter- nating with study hall. Vocational preference tests helped the students select the vocation best suited for them. onsor clubs and activities Junior high students were included in the guidance program this year. IRVIN DEEDS, DORAN GROSS- MAN, MRS. MARY FRANCES MOORE, LARRY VAUGHAN, MISS MARY SIGLER and SAM LETHEBY QBELOWJ taught guidance two days aweek and litera- ture three days a week. Students learned to adjust to the many activities of high school life and discussed conduct becoming to students when in public places and problems confronting the leadership class. 15
